Understanding Commercialization Strategy in CRO

What Is a Commercialization Strategy?

A commercialization strategy refers to a structured plan that outlines how a product will be introduced to the market, ensuring that it meets the needs of patients, healthcare professionals, and payers. This strategy encompasses various elements including market access, pricing, reimbursement strategies, and promotional tactics.

Importance of a Commercialization Strategy for CROs

  1. Navigating Regulatory Landscapes: Understanding how to comply with FDA, EMA, and other regulatory bodies is vital.
  2. Maximizing Market Access: Crafting a detailed plan can facilitate better positioning for reimbursement and coverage.
  3. Enhancing Relationships with Stakeholders: Engaging with payers, physicians, and patients early on leads to better product acceptance.

Key Components of an Effective Commercialization Strategy

Market Research and Analysis

Thorough market research identifies unmet needs, competitive landscapes, and potential customers. Insights gathered inform product development and marketing approaches.

Regulatory Strategy

Payer Engagement

Building a compelling payer engagement strategy is essential. A well-designed payer engagement program focuses on demonstrating value and outcomes through a strong market access program.

Pricing and Reimbursement Strategy

Deciding on pricing structures and reimbursement frameworks early in the process can significantly impact the success of the product.

Stakeholder Engagement

Effective communication and collaboration with key stakeholders throughout the development process ensures alignment with market needs.
